Latest Patents
Suhara's patent, titled "Wireless Signal Switching Circuit and Wireless Communication Apparatus," is a remarkable advancement in mobile wireless communication. This invention addresses the challenges of switching multiple wireless transmitter and receiver signals with minimal loss in devices such as dual-mode compatible mobile phones. The patented technology features a signal route switch for both transmission and reception in different communication systems, including GSM and UMTS. It incorporates a diplexer and a 90-degree phase rotation circuit, crucial for optimizing signal integrity and performance in wireless devices.
